Insert Current date - (Ctrl+;) not working probably in Excel 2013?

Question
-
i have question/problem ? i used to Press CTRL + ; to enter date quickly in excel 2010 , 2007 when i tried to use it in excel 2013 , it doesn't work despite that i read in Microsoft official website that it works ? Could you help me to fix it ?
Version : Microsoft Office ProPlus 2013 SP1 VL x64 en-US Apr2014

Hi,
Does the issue occur only in the special keyboard shortcut key(CTRL + ;) or the other shortcut keys? When does this issue occur? Just installed Excel 2013 or after using a period of time? Do you install some programs recently?
I recommend you may try the following methods to check if they are helpful:
a) Start Excel in safe mode (Press Win+R>Type Excel.exe /Safe), if it works well, please disable and check the add-ins one by one.
b) Repair Office in Control Panel > Programs > Programs and Features
c) Use Application.OnKey Method
http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/office/ff197461(v=office.15).aspx
d) Check if the keyboard shortcut key is disabled via Group Policy
http://technet.microsoft.com/en-us/library/cc179143(v=office.15).aspx
If the issue still exists, we'd better use Process monitor to detect which process/thread block the keyboard shortcut key(CTRL + ;).

Had it on 365
Found out that it is the semicolon if you use English as language and it is the dot when you use German as the language.
